Best of Redmond – Tuesday, February 17, 2026🏢 The Microsoft Visitor Center Is Closed — And A Lot of Us Never WentMicrosoft has permanently closed its public Visitor Center and Museum in Redmond after roughly 15 years, and many locals are just now realizing it’s gone. The space showcased company history, hands-on exhibits, and even Bill Gates’s original Altair 8800 computer. Microsoft issued a broad statement about aligning to business needs, but hasn’t shared a specific reason for the closure.
